) has been extensively consumed for a few years inside the South Pacific Islands and shows psychoactive Qualities, In particular soothing and calming effects. This plant has become Utilized in Western nations being a normal anxiolytic in recent a long time. Kava has also been employed to take care of signs or symptoms related to despair, menopause, insomnia, and convulsions, amongst Other individuals. In addition to its putative useful well being effects, kava has actually been connected to liver injuries and various toxic effects, like pores and skin toxicity in large buyers, potentially related to its metabolic profile or interference within the metabolism of other xenobiotics. Kava extracts and kavalactones generally exhibited damaging brings about genetic toxicology assays Though There exists enough evidence for carcinogenicity in experimental animals, almost certainly through a non-genotoxic method of motion.
In a few clinical trials performed, the individuals while in the kava team showed advancement when it comes to strain and anxiety, when compared to the placebo team, without major aspect effects reported [29,83]. Yet, a scientific trial showed no changes in the kava group, concerning the reduction in anxiety, Whilst the oxazepam team exhibited a substantial reduction [eighty four]. Normally, these Newer scientific trials herein outlined is often thought to be worthwhile to find out no matter if kava is successful and Secure to get viewed as a treatment selection, given that most of them follow the WHO tips. These pointers encompass the use of an aqueous extract click here for more kava (just the root or rhizome) in contributors without the need of previous liver condition or heritage, ethanol abuse and exclude participants medicated with antipsychotics, anxiolytics or antithrombotic medicine [fifty nine].
